Jules Joseph Lefebvre's "Pandora" (1882) depicts the Greek mythological figure in a moment of contemplation, holding the infamous box that unleashed evil upon the world. The painting features a nude Pandora, sitting on a rock overlooking a body of water, her long flowing hair cascading down her back. Her pose and expression evoke a sense of both curiosity and trepidation, hinting at the fateful choice she is about to make. This work is a classic example of the Academic style, popular during the late 19th century, with its emphasis on meticulous detail and idealized beauty.
